A boy was asked to multiply a number by 25. He instead multiplied the number by 52 and got the answer 324 more than the correct answer. What was the number?

Let the number be x.
Correct multiplication = 25x.
Incorrect multiplication = 52x.
Given, 52x - 25x = 324.
27x = 324.
x = \(324 \div 27 = 12\).
